[Bug 1889005] Re: Can no longer print to network printer

Paul White 1889005 at bugs.launchpad.net
Sun Jul 26 17:35:12 UTC 2020


As per https://wiki.ubuntu.com/Bugs/FindRightPackage#Printing I'm moving
this to the cups package.

** Package changed: ubiquity (Ubuntu) => cups (Ubuntu)

-- 
You received this bug notification because you are a member of Ubuntu
Foundations Bugs, which is subscribed to ubiquity in Ubuntu.
https://bugs.launchpad.net/bugs/1889005

Title:
  Can no longer print to network printer

Status in cups package in Ubuntu:
  New

Bug description:
  I believe that a recent update has broken the ability of this laptop to print to a network printer.  HPLIP reports that it is unable to communicate with the printer although the machine to which the printer is directly connected (via USB cable) has normal print function.  The command 
    
   hp-check -i 

  gives the following output

  don at Homebrew ~ $ hp-check -i
  Saving output in log file: /home/don/hp-check.log

  HP Linux Imaging and Printing System (ver. 3.20.3)
  Dependency/Version Check Utility ver. 15.1

  Copyright (c) 2001-18 HP Development Company, LP
  This software comes with ABSOLUTELY NO WARRANTY.
  This is free software, and you are welcome to distribute it
  under certain conditions. See COPYING file for more details.

  Note: hp-check can be run in three modes:
  1. Compile-time check mode (-c or --compile): Use this mode before compiling the
  HPLIP supplied tarball (.tar.gz or .run) to determine if the proper dependencies
  are installed to successfully compile HPLIP.                                    
  2. Run-time check mode (-r or --run): Use this mode to determine if a distro    
  supplied package (.deb, .rpm, etc) or an already built HPLIP supplied tarball   
  has the proper dependencies installed to successfully run.                      
  3. Both compile- and run-time check mode (-b or --both) (Default): This mode    
  will check both of the above cases (both compile- and run-time dependencies).   

  Check types:                                                                    
  a. EXTERNALDEP - External Dependencies                                          
  b. GENERALDEP - General Dependencies (required both at compile and run time)    
  c. COMPILEDEP - Compile time Dependencies                                       
  d. [All are run-time checks]                                                    
  PYEXT SCANCONF QUEUES PERMISSION                                                

  Status Types:
      OK
      MISSING       - Missing Dependency or Permission or Plug-in
      INCOMPAT      - Incompatible dependency-version or Plugin-version

  warning: ubuntu-20.04 version is not supported. Using ubuntu-19.10
  versions dependencies to verify and install...

  ---------------
  | SYSTEM INFO |
  ---------------

   Kernel: 5.4.0-42-generic #46-Ubuntu SMP Fri Jul 10 00:24:02 UTC 2020 GNU/Linux
   Host: Homebrew
   Proc: 5.4.0-42-generic #46-Ubuntu SMP Fri Jul 10 00:24:02 UTC 2020 GNU/Linux
   Distribution: ubuntu 20.04
   Bitness: 64 bit

  
  -----------------------
  | HPLIP CONFIGURATION |
  -----------------------

  HPLIP-Version: HPLIP 3.20.3
  HPLIP-Home: /usr/share/hplip
  warning: HPLIP-Installation: Auto installation is not supported for ubuntu distro  20.04 version 

  Current contents of '/etc/hp/hplip.conf' file:
  # hplip.conf.  Generated from hplip.conf.in by configure.

  [hplip]
  version=3.20.3

  [dirs]
  home=/usr/share/hplip
  run=/var/run
  ppd=/usr/share/ppd/hplip/HP
  ppdbase=/usr/share/ppd/hplip
  doc=/usr/share/doc/hplip
  html=/usr/share/doc/hplip-doc
  icon=no
  cupsbackend=/usr/lib/cups/backend
  cupsfilter=/usr/lib/cups/filter
  drv=/usr/share/cups/drv
  bin=/usr/bin
  apparmor=/etc/apparmor.d
  # Following values are determined at configure time and cannot be changed.
  [configure]
  network-build=yes
  libusb01-build=no
  pp-build=no
  gui-build=yes
  scanner-build=yes
  fax-build=yes
  dbus-build=yes
  cups11-build=no
  doc-build=yes
  shadow-build=no
  hpijs-install=yes
  foomatic-drv-install=yes
  foomatic-ppd-install=no
  foomatic-rip-hplip-install=no
  hpcups-install=yes
  cups-drv-install=yes
  cups-ppd-install=no
  internal-tag=3.20.3
  restricted-build=no
  ui-toolkit=qt5
  qt3=no
  qt4=no
  qt5=yes
  policy-kit=yes
  lite-build=no
  udev_sysfs_rules=no
  hpcups-only-build=no
  hpijs-only-build=no
  apparmor_build=no
  class-driver=no

  
  Current contents of '/var/lib/hp/hplip.state' file:
  Plugins are not installed. Could not access file: No such file or directory

  Current contents of '~/.hplip/hplip.conf' file:
  [commands]
  scan = /usr/bin/simple-scan %SANE_URI%

  [fax]
  email_address = 
  voice_phone = 

  [last_used]
  device_uri = hp:/usb/HP_LaserJet_M203-M206?serial=VNB3B86941
  printer_name = 
  working_dir = .

  [polling]
  device_list = 
  enable = false
  interval = 5

  [refresh]
  enable = false
  rate = 30
  type = 1

  [settings]
  systray_messages = 0
  systray_visible = 0

  [upgrade]
  last_upgraded_time = 1592057498
  notify_upgrade = false
  pending_upgrade_time = 0

  [installation]
  date_time = 07/26/20 10:10:55
  version = 3.20.3

  
   <Package-name>        <Package-Desc>      <Required/Optional> <Min-Version> <Installed-Version> <Status>   <Comment>

  -------------------------
  | External Dependencies |
  -------------------------

   error: cups          CUPS - Common Unix Printing System                           REQUIRED        1.1             -               INCOMPAT   'CUPS may not be installed or not running'
   gs                   GhostScript - PostScript and PDF language interpreter and previewer REQUIRED        7.05            9.50            OK         -
   error: xsane         xsane - Graphical scanner frontend for SANE                  OPTIONAL        0.9             -               MISSING    'xsane needs to be installed'
   scanimage            scanimage - Shell scanning program                           OPTIONAL        1.0             1.0.29          OK         -
   error: dbus          DBus - Message bus system                                    REQUIRED        -               1.12.16         MISSING    'DBUS may not be installed or not running'
   policykit            PolicyKit - Administrative policy framework                  OPTIONAL        -               0.105           OK         -
   network              network -wget                                                OPTIONAL        -               1.20.3          OK         -
   avahi-utils          avahi-utils                                                  OPTIONAL        -               0.7             OK         -

  ------------------------
  | General Dependencies |
  ------------------------

   error: libjpeg       libjpeg - JPEG library                                       REQUIRED        -               -               MISSING    'libjpeg needs to be installed'
   error: cups-devel    CUPS devel- Common Unix Printing System development files    REQUIRED        -               -               MISSING    'cups-devel needs to be installed'
   error: cups-image    CUPS image - CUPS image development files                    REQUIRED        -               -               MISSING    'cups-image needs to be installed'
   libpthread           libpthread - POSIX threads library                           REQUIRED        -               b'2.31'         OK         -
   error: libusb        libusb - USB library                                         REQUIRED        -               1.0             MISSING    'libusb needs to be installed'
   sane                 SANE - Scanning library                                      REQUIRED        -               -               OK         -
   error: sane-devel    SANE - Scanning library development files                    REQUIRED        -               -               MISSING    'sane-devel needs to be installed'
   error: libnetsnmp-devel libnetsnmp-devel - SNMP networking library development files REQUIRED        5.0.9           -               MISSING    'libnetsnmp-devel needs to be installed'
   error: libcrypto     libcrypto - OpenSSL cryptographic library                    REQUIRED        -               1.1.1           MISSING    'libcrypto needs to be installed'
   python3X             Python 2.2 or greater - Python programming language          REQUIRED        2.2             3.8.2           OK         -
   python3-notify2      Python libnotify - Python bindings for the libnotify Desktop notifications OPTIONAL        -               -               OK         -
   error: python3-pyqt4-dbus PyQt 4 DBus - DBus Support for PyQt4                         OPTIONAL        4.0             -               MISSING    'python3-pyqt4-dbus needs to be installed'
   error: python3-pyqt4 PyQt 4- Qt interface for Python (for Qt version 4.x)         REQUIRED        4.0             -               MISSING    'python3-pyqt4 needs to be installed'
   python3-dbus         Python DBus - Python bindings for DBus                       REQUIRED        0.80.0          1.2.16          OK         -
   python3-xml          Python XML libraries                                         REQUIRED        -               2.2.9           OK         -
   error: python3-devel Python devel - Python development files                      REQUIRED        2.2             3.8.2           MISSING    'python3-devel needs to be installed'
   python3-pil          PIL - Python Imaging Library (required for commandline scanning with hp-scan) OPTIONAL        -               7.0.0           OK         -
   python3-reportlab    Reportlab - PDF library for Python                           OPTIONAL        2.0             3.5.34          OK         -

  --------------
  | COMPILEDEP |
  --------------

   error: libtool       libtool - Library building support services                  REQUIRED        -               -               MISSING    'libtool needs to be installed'
   gcc                  gcc - GNU Project C and C++ Compiler                         REQUIRED        -               9.3.0           OK         -
   make                 make - GNU make utility to maintain groups of programs       REQUIRED        3.0             4.2.1           OK         -

  ---------------------
  | Python Extentions |
  ---------------------

   cupsext              CUPS-Extension                                               REQUIRED        -               3.20.3          OK         -
   hpmudext             IO-Extension                                                 REQUIRED        -               3.20.3          OK         -

  ----------------------
  | Scan Configuration |
  ----------------------

  '/etc/sane.d/dll.d/hpaio' not found.
   hpaio                HPLIP-SANE-Backend                                           REQUIRED        -               3.20.3          OK         'hpaio found in /etc/sane.d/dll.conf'
   scanext              Scan-SANE-Extension                                          REQUIRED        -               3.20.3          OK         -

  ------------------------------
  | DISCOVERED SCANNER DEVICES |
  ------------------------------

  No Scanner found.

  --------------------------
  | DISCOVERED USB DEVICES |
  --------------------------

  No devices found.

  ---------------------------------
  | INSTALLED CUPS PRINTER QUEUES |
  ---------------------------------

   
  HP_LaserJet_M203-M206
  ---------------------
  Type: Printer
  Device URI: hp:/usb/HP_LaserJet_M203-M206?serial=VNB3B86941
  PPD: /etc/cups/ppd/HP_LaserJet_M203-M206.ppd
  warning: Failed to read /etc/cups/ppd/HP_LaserJet_M203-M206.ppd ppd file
  PPD Description: 
  Printer status: printer HP_LaserJet_M203-M206 is idle.  enabled since Sun 26 Jul 2020 09:06:06 AM PDT
  error: Unable to communicate with device (code=12): hp:/usb/HP_LaserJet_M203-M206?serial=VNB3B86941
  error: Device not found
  error: Communication status: Failed

  HP_LaserJet_Pro_M203_M206_don_x1_7th
  ------------------------------------
  Type: Unknown
  Device URI: implicitclass://HP_LaserJet_Pro_M203_M206_don_x1_7th/
  PPD: /etc/cups/ppd/HP_LaserJet_Pro_M203_M206_don_x1_7th.ppd
  warning: Failed to read /etc/cups/ppd/HP_LaserJet_Pro_M203_M206_don_x1_7th.ppd ppd file
  PPD Description: 
  Printer status: printer HP_LaserJet_Pro_M203_M206_don_x1_7th is idle.  enabled since Sun 26 Jul 2020 09:47:39 AM PDT
  warning: Printer is not HPLIP installed. Printers must use the hp: or hpfax: CUPS backend for HP-Devices.

  
  --------------
  | PERMISSION |
  --------------

   
  -----------
  | SUMMARY |
  -----------

  Missing Required Dependencies
  -----------------------------
  error: 'libcups2' package is missing/incompatible 
  error: 'libdbus-1-dev' package is missing/incompatible 
  error: 'libjpeg-dev' package is missing/incompatible 
  error: 'libcups2-dev' package is missing/incompatible 
  error: 'cups-bsd' package is missing/incompatible 
  error: 'cups-client' package is missing/incompatible 
  error: 'libcupsimage2-dev' package is missing/incompatible 
  error: 'libusb-1.0.0-dev' package is missing/incompatible 
  error: 'libusb-0.1-4' package is missing/incompatible 
  error: 'libsane-dev' package is missing/incompatible 
  error: 'libsnmp-dev' package is missing/incompatible 
  error: 'snmp-mibs-downloader' package is missing/incompatible 
  error: 'openssl' package is missing/incompatible 
  error: 'python3-pyqt4' package is missing/incompatible 
  error: 'gtk2-engines-pixbuf' package is missing/incompatible 
  error: 'python3-dev' package is missing/incompatible 
  error: 'libtool' package is missing/incompatible 
  error: 'libtool-bin' package is missing/incompatible 

  Missing Optional Dependencies
  -----------------------------
  error: 'gtk2-engines-pixbuf' package is missing/incompatible 
  error: 'xsane' package is missing/incompatible 
  error: 'python3-dbus.mainloop.qt' package is missing/incompatible 

  Total Errors: 15
  Total Warnings: 1

  
  Done.

  
  Thought you'd like to know.

          Don

  ProblemType: Bug
  DistroRelease: Ubuntu 20.04
  Package: ubiquity (not installed)
  ProcVersionSignature: Ubuntu 5.4.0-42.46-generic 5.4.44
  Uname: Linux 5.4.0-42-generic x86_64
  ApportVersion: 2.20.11-0ubuntu27.4
  Architecture: amd64
  CasperMD5CheckResult: skip
  CurrentDesktop: ubuntu:GNOME
  Date: Sun Jul 26 10:04:54 2020
  InstallCmdLine: BOOT_IMAGE=/casper/vmlinuz file=/cdrom/preseed/ubuntu.seed maybe-ubiquity quiet splash ---
  InstallationDate: Installed on 2020-07-20 (5 days ago)
  InstallationMedia: Ubuntu 20.04 LTS "Focal Fossa" - Release amd64 (20200423)
  ProcEnviron:
   TERM=xterm-256color
   PATH=(custom, no user)
   XDG_RUNTIME_DIR=<set>
   LANG=en_US.UTF-8
   SHELL=/bin/bash
  SourcePackage: ubiquity
  Symptom: installation
  UpgradeStatus: No upgrade log present (probably fresh install)

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/cups/+bug/1889005/+subscriptions



More information about the foundations-bugs mailing list